Company:Marsh

Description:

We are seeking a talented individual to join our IGA Support team at Marsh as an Identity and Access Management (IAM) Engineer. This role can be based remotely anywhere in Canada.

You will be part of a team of developers and business analysts, both onshore and offshore, supporting the design, development, and governance of user identity management. Collaborating with the IAM management team, you will identify, design, and support IAM capabilities and tools while prioritizing strategies for implementation. Additionally, you will work with Information Security teams on risk remediation and audit requirements and liaise with internal application teams to assess their IAM capabilities and provide guidance on actionable plans to address any gaps.

We will count on you to:

  • Develop custom code, connectors, and interfaces with enterprise systems like EBS and ServiceNow.

  • Communicate technical and functional aspects of the product and implementation to clients and stakeholders.

  • Create use cases, conduct testing, debugging, and provide support and maintenance.

  • Collaborate with application owners to review technical specifications and integration requirements.

  • Onboard applications by engaging stakeholders to educate them on platform capabilities and integration needs.

  • Analyze application, security, and business requirements for identity lifecycle and access requests, mapping them to technical specifications.

  • Lead demonstrations of configurations, customizations, and out-of-the-box product features while preparing technical and user documentation.

What You Need to Have:

  • 2+ years of experience with SailPoint Identity Now / Identity Security Cloud and extensive application onboarding across OOTB, custom, and API-based categories.

  • Strong knowledge of security applications related to identity management, account creation/maintenance, and familiarity with third-party IAM offerings.

  • Proficient in programming languages such as Java, BeanShell/JavaScript, and SQL, with significant experience in Java development and web technologies like XML, SCIM, and HTML.

  • Proficient increating and maintaining workflows, cloud and connector rules, roles, policies, and reports using the Identity Now / ISC APIs, SDK, and UI.

  • 2+ years of experience in configuring IAM connectors and customizing IAM products, along with experience in databases (Oracle, Sybase, MSSQL, MySQL) and enterprise systems like EBS, PeopleSoft, and Workday.

  • Excellent communication skills with experience in client interactions, business requirements gathering, design, documentation of IAM products, and knowledge of identity lifecycle management and security best practices.
